Output 5271d0e23ab79693a0ab920b6cdc54d718cfb1d05287eb9175b330f575e281aa:4

value
5468194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b0a86c181ba6424f8a95e8fd645c52fd306cd43 OP_EQUAL
address
3BSzqTQJi27tukBNjULyPUkeoiTZnpVkPB
transaction
5271d0e23ab79693a0ab920b6cdc54d718cfb1d05287eb9175b330f575e281aa
confirmations
222361
spent
true